When a load W is suspended from a wire, it elongates by 1.0 mm . If this same wire is passed over a pulley and a weight W is attached to each of its two ends, the total elongation of the wire will be
Options
- A0.5 mm
- B1.0 mm
- C4.0 mm
- D2.0 mm
Correct answer
B. 1.0 mm
Step-by-step solution
Let the original length of the wire be L , area of cross-section be A , and Young's modulus be Y . When a load W is suspended from the wire, the tension in the wire is T = W . The elongation is given by: L = WL AY = 1.0 mm When the same wire is passed over a pulley and a weight W is attached to each of its two ends, the system is in equilibrium and the tension in the entire wire remains T' = W . The total elongation of the wire is: L' = T'L AY = WL AY = 1.0 mm
